You will notice that your Username is different than your email name. An initiative to reduce the number of usernames and passwords students must have to access college systems is underway. The Student ID has been identified as the single username that will eventually be used by students to access all college systems and that is why you must use it to access your student email. However, a numeric email name is not acceptable and a nickname was created using your first and last name to create a more acceptable email address. Unfortunately, your nickname cannot be used to log into Google to access your email.
